A Regional Wellbore Evaluation of the Basal Cambrian System
The basal Cambrian system is a deep saline reservoir that has been identified by the U.S. Department of Energy as a potential CO2 storage site. The basal Cambrian system spans a region that includes parts of both the United States and Canada. On the U.S. side of the border, the basal Cambrian system covers an area of approximately 507,155 km2, while the Canadian side of the border encompasses nearly 811,345 km2.
